Body Care for Kids: Top Tips

As a parent, you want to ensure your child's skin is healthy and protected. But with so many options available, it can be difficult to know where to start. That's why we've put together this guide of top tips for body care for kids.

1. Choose Gentle Products

When it comes to choosing body care products for your child, opt for gentle formulas that are free of harsh chemicals. Look for products that are specifically designed for kids and are free of fragrances, dyes, and other potential irritants. Products with natural ingredients, such as aloe vera, chamomile, and calendula, are great options as they can help soothe and hydrate delicate skin.

2. Teach Good Habits

It's important to teach your child good body care habits from an early age. Encourage them to wash their hands regularly, especially after playing outside or using the bathroom. Teach them to use soap and water and to dry their hands thoroughly to prevent the spread of germs. You can also show them how to properly clean their skin and how to apply lotion to help keep it hydrated.

3. Protect From the Sun

The sun can be damaging to delicate skin, especially for kids who spend a lot of time outside. It's important to protect your child's skin with clothing and sunscreen. Choose a broad-spectrum sunscreen with an SPF of at least 30 and reapply it every two hours or after swimming. Encourage your child to wear a hat and sunglasses when spending time outside to further protect their skin.

4. Moisturize Regularly

Keeping your child's skin hydrated is important for maintaining its health and preventing dryness. Use a gentle lotion or moisturizer on your child's skin after bath time to help lock in moisture. For extra hydration, consider using a hydrating body oil or applying a thick cream before bedtime.

5. Avoid Hot Baths

While a hot bath may feel relaxing, it can strip the skin of its natural oils and cause dryness. Encourage your child to take lukewarm baths instead, and limit bath time to no more than 10-15 minutes. After bath time, gently pat your child's skin dry and apply lotion to help lock in moisture.

By following these top tips for body care for kids, you can help keep your child's skin healthy and protected. From choosing gentle products to teaching good habits and protecting from the sun, there are many simple steps you can take to ensure your child's skin is well taken care of.
